Type
ORACLE
Validation date
2024-02-13 10:22: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03819,
    "usd": 0.04114
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000156FAE15E1ACD33FCA8FB78CA65B883002BE0253A90488A0622E6F05940465746

Previous signature

0F8E237EECD5C233F9F3AA0883564F39634FEA2061B363D26D3F2B5CC2518162DBF12BD2045C5A8B597EED9FE6A299B987EF27183B48ED9516D60408497ADF02

Origin signature

304402202C36E4AA2B937C343AB5CA19A92135DFEC1B85AD556F328B86E959E027223B270220740A951D6EC6C1D5F48652E4712F3E2AE485FF822DEE3AFFDD7611889D5EC803

Proof of work

010104E0A019BD028F9689146FD0C9573265AC14668F06BBD6E0834DE10F1A7CC7AF85C0CF2B05BD8084AC40AEEBEE94D0C19BE10DB6BCF567F892396E78CB9E489A4C

Proof of integrity

004CBAD380C5230711BD195977A0BB1962A838130B1D90EA1CD485DEBF7B0A7406

Coordinator signature

CCBB37919F235EF95308284161F3E3F40607F39ACFD390DDAD56E0DEF780043BDF458F428A79F69A04690ACC2D344A623A65C030841F2F428E0F7A06C3BD4405

Validator #1 public key

0001AD128AAE351A4BBC1153FDF8E5BBC27A9B30C336BC60004465963E1964A6145B

Validator #1 signature

37B416F92FFC93F88F510CE54D60E3697A8252E09FDDC79AF45BBEC520FD27B783CBA997D51FBDA29C9F95561BEA0AFEBEDE7C2962741175F175047281219E0E

Validator #2 public key

00017C1085C3D4AF32C4F3BFD4F0DC8FBFA4A1D6EC059601111AB371A8AF03F589BA

Validator #2 signature

E60BE1823BBF949E52C5D2E896D7E7D47B3A82E48B09FF3235963E3974A449E8ADDC511D4B34A719640802B9F1A281DE8040B16F309FFC260164E29434DA9902